Biography

Marisa Anna Solinas (30 May 1939 – 12 February 2019), best known as Marisa Solinas, was an Italian actress and singer. Born in Genoa to a Sardinian father and a Tuscan mother from Garfagnana, Marisa Solinas made her film debut in 1961. Hher career was launched the following year when Mario Monicelli chose her to be the main actress in "Renzo e Luciana", one of the four episodes of Boccaccio '70; the same year she appeared in Bernardo Bertolucci's film debut, La commare secca and acted on stage in Fogli d'album at the Festival dei Due Mondi. Later she starred in many genre films, especially Spaghetti Westerns, and appeared in several successful TV series. She was also a singer and published two albums and several singles, one of these released by La voce del padrone. She died on 12 February 2019, at the age of 79.
